Austin Reaves Questionable Against New Orleans
Austin Reaves (calf) is questionable for Tuesday's game against New Orleans. He suffered a calf injury during Friday's win over the Clippers, ending his evening after just nine minutes of work. While an MRI showed no significant damage, it still kept him off the floor when the Lakers and Clippers met again on Sunday night. Luka Doncic (knee) is also questionable, so Reaves could see an uptick in usage on Tuesday. However, if Reaves and Doncic are both sidelined, LeBron James (foot), who is probable, will likely handle the ball more than usual. Gabe Vincent, who had nine points on Sunday as a member of the starting lineup, could also be in line for increased fantasy production.

Austin Reaves Uncertain For Tuesday's Action
Austin Reaves (ankle) may exit the lineup for Tuesday's game against the Oklahoma City Thunder, as the team has listed him as questionable on the injury report. Reaves has sprained his right ankle, which might cost him his fourth game since the start of March. The Lakers have a lengthy injury list, which includes LeBron James (groin) and Luka Doncic (groin), so the team may have a completely different look in Tuesday's contest. However, the squad could return to near full strength for the second leg of a back-to-back on Wednesday night against the Dallas Mavericks.

Austin Reaves Listed As Questionable For Saturday
Austin Reaves (ankle) is listed as questionable for Saturday's contest against the Memphis Grizzlies due to a right ankle sprain. Reaves has played in four consecutive contests despite the lingering ankle injury. Across 65 appearances this season, the 26-year-old is averaging 19.9 points, 4.4 rebounds, and 5.9 assists in 34.7 minutes per game. Should Reaves miss Saturday, 23-year-old rookie Dalton Knecht could see an uptick in minutes and scoring opportunities during the game.

Austin Reaves Ruled Out For Thursday
Austin Reaves (ankle) won't play against the Milwaukee Bucks on Thursday. The 25-year-old will miss the second leg of a back-to-back set to manage a sprained right ankle. Reaves, on Wednesday against the Nuggets, finished with 22 points, five rebounds, eight assists, two steals, and one block in 36 minutes of work. Luka Doncic (ankle) is also unavailable, while Dorian Finney-Smith (ankle) and Jarred Vanderbilt (groin) are listed as doubtful, leaving the Lakers potentially very shorthanded for the contest. Several minutes and extra scoring opportunities could be available this evening for players like Gabe Vincent, Jordan Goodwin, and Dalton Knecht.

Austin Reaves Good To Go Thursday
Austin Reaves (calf) will suit up for Thursday's clash against the New York Knicks. He's back in the fold after sitting out a couple of games due to a calf strain. Reaves' return is unfortunate for Gabe Vincent, who will once again have to settle for a bench role, even though he didn't do a lot in the two spot starts he had. Before getting hurt in a matchup against the Los Angeles Clippers last week, Reaves had been on a tear, averaging 23.5 points, 4.6 rebounds, 6.1 assists, and 1.5 steals over an 11-game stretch.
